dashport
zoic
dashport | zoic | |
---|---|---|
5 | 1 | |
150 | 70 | |
-0.7% | - | |
3.6 | 0.0 | |
about 3 years ago | 11 months ago | |
TypeScript | TypeScript | |
MIT License | MIT License |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
dashport
-
First impressions with Deno from building PlanetTypeScript.com
I had issues finding a third-party library to deal with OAuth. I tried Dashpart, but it has become incompatible with recent versions of Deno and Oak (the HTTP middleware library I used). I tried using Firebase-auth, but there is no support for Deno.
-
OAuth2 examples for Deno
I tried two libraries, Dashport and deno-oauth2-client.
-
From a computer engineer in the military to my programming journey
I guess quarantine was a blessing in disguise. I was able to spend some time contributing to this open source project called Dashport. This is the first kind of serious project I have worked on and I would love if anyone could give me some feedback. I am really excited about how this project turned out and what we were able to accomplish.
-
Dashport - A simple authentication middleware for Deno
Hey everyone! The team at Dashport is proud to present a new OAuth 2.0 and local auth solution for Deno called Dashport (Github: https://github.com/oslabs-beta/dashport, Deno.land: https://deno.land/x/[email protected]). Dashport was inspired by Passport, the golden standard of authentication middleware for Node.js, and we've broken down and rebuilt our own auth solutions. Dashport currently works off Oak's server framework and includes six strategies - local auth, Google, Github, Facebook, LinkedIn, and Spotify.
- Dashport
zoic
-
Zoic - REST API-caching middleware for Oak/Deno
Zoic is lightweight and fast middleware library for caching RESTful API responses in Deno HTTP framework, Oak. It provides an LRU in-memory cache, as well as support for Redis caches. Developers can use Zoic to easily cache HTTP responses with one simple middleware function that automatically handles both caching response data in the event of a cache miss, and sending responses on cache hits. Checkout our project on github, or deno.land, and our medium article to learn more!
What are some alternatives?
deno-auth-test
dragon - ⚡Fast , simple expressive web framework for deno 🦕.
fastapi-users - Ready-to-use and customizable users management for FastAPI
apicache - Simple API-caching middleware for Express/Node.
oak - A middleware framework for handling HTTP with Deno, Node, Bun and Cloudflare Workers 🐿️ 🦕
bunrest - An express-like API for bun server
Trex - Package Manager for deno 🦕
xanny - ⚡A powerful HTTP router and URL matcher for building Deno web servers with dragon 🐲. [Moved to: https://github.com/xanny-projects/dragon]
dmm - Lightweight Deno Module Manager
ActionHero - Actionhero is a realtime multi-transport nodejs API Server with integrated cluster capabilities and delayed tasks
ruhuka - A REST API Client
deno-rest - 📃 A tutorial for creating RESTful APIs with DenoJS and MongoDB